Adjudicative Guidelines for Determining Eligibility for Access to Classified Information http://www.state.gov/

2. The Adjudicative Process

40. Conditions that could raise a security concern and may be disqualifying include:
(b) illegal or unauthorized modification, destruction, manipulation or denial of access to information, software, firmware, or hardware in an information technology system;
(d) downloading, storing, or transmitting classified information on or to any unauthorized software, hardware, or information technology system;
(g) negligence or lax security habits in handling information technology that persist despite counseling by management;
(h) any misuse of information technology, whether deliberate or negligent, that results in damage to the national security.
